Tesamorelin vs L-Carnitine (Injectable)

This head-to-head comparison examines Tesamorelin and injectable L-Carnitine, two agents studied for body composition modulation but operating through fundamentally distinct mechanisms. While Tesamorelin targets the growth hormone axis to reduce visceral adiposity, L-Carnitine enhances mitochondrial fatty acid oxidation. Researchers evaluating these compounds for metabolic or body composition studies must weigh differences in evidence strength, regulatory status, and practical considerations such as dosing frequency and safety profiles.

Tesamorelin — Mechanism & Evidence

Tesamorelin (tesamorelin acetate) is a synthetic 44-amino-acid analog of human GHRH, binding to pituitary GHRH receptors to stimulate pulsatile GH release and subsequent IGF-1 production. It is the only FDA-approved agent for reducing excess abdominal fat in HIV-infected adults with lipodystrophy, marketed as Egrifta. Phase 3 trials demonstrated significant reductions in visceral adipose tissue (VAT) over 26 weeks, with improvements in skeletal muscle area and density. A weekly-reconstitution formulation (Egrifta WR) received FDA approval in March 2025. Research indicates efficacy persists even in patients on integrase strand transfer inhibitor (INSTI)-based HIV regimens, which are associated with increased VAT accumulation. Evidence strength is high, supported by multiple randomized controlled trials, though studies are limited to HIV-positive populations.

L-Carnitine (Injectable) — Mechanism & Evidence

Injectable L-Carnitine is a naturally occurring amino acid derivative (molecular weight ~161.2 g/mol) that acts as a critical cofactor for mitochondrial fatty acid oxidation. It transports long-chain fatty acids across the inner mitochondrial membrane via the carnitine palmitoyltransferase system. Oral L-carnitine exhibits poor bioavailability (5–18%), whereas subcutaneous injection achieves near-100% bioavailability, making it a significantly more effective delivery route for metabolic studies. FDA-approved in IV form (Carnitor) for primary carnitine deficiency and dialysis-related deficiency, subcutaneous use for fat oxidation enhancement is off-label but common in metabolic optimization clinics. Evidence from human studies suggests enhanced fat oxidation during exercise and improved exercise performance, though large-scale randomized trials for body composition endpoints are limited. Research also supports cardiovascular benefits, including improved endothelial function.

Shared Research Applications

Both Tesamorelin and injectable L-Carnitine are investigated for body composition modulation, though through distinct mechanisms. Tesamorelin primarily reduces visceral adipose tissue and increases skeletal muscle area, with research concentrated in HIV-associated lipodystrophy. L-Carnitine enhances fat oxidation during exercise, potentially supporting lean mass preservation during caloric restriction. Notably, Tesamorelin's research applications are largely confined to body composition, whereas L-Carnitine extends to metabolic health, including insulin sensitivity and cardiovascular function. Researchers should consider that Tesamorelin's evidence base is stronger for VAT reduction, while L-Carnitine's broader metabolic effects may suit studies targeting exercise performance or mitochondrial function.

Safety Considerations

Tesamorelin: Common adverse events in clinical trials include injection site reactions (17%), arthralgia (13%), myalgia (6%), and peripheral edema (6%). Headache, nausea, and flu-like symptoms are also reported. A notable concern is potential blood glucose elevation, necessitating monitoring in diabetic or prediabetic subjects. Long-term safety data beyond 26 weeks are limited. L-Carnitine (Injectable): Generally well tolerated with a long safety record in approved IV formulations. Subcutaneous injection may cause site pain or burning, particularly with higher concentrations. Rare systemic effects include nausea, diarrhea, and a fishy body odor at very high doses (>3 g/day). No significant drug interactions are reported, though caution is advised in patients with renal impairment due to potential metabolite accumulation.
